What is the difference between Fulltime Creative Project Manager vs Creative Producer?

AspectFulltime Creative Project ManagerCreative Producer
CredentialsProject management certifications, relevant design or marketing experienceCreative industry experience, often with production or media background
Work EnvironmentOffice, agency, or corporate settings managing projectsProduction sites, studios, or media environments overseeing creative outputs
Employer & Industry UsageAdvertising agencies, marketing firms, corporate teamsMedia companies, production houses, advertising agencies

Fulltime Creative Project Managers focus on planning, executing, and delivering creative projects on time and within budget, often coordinating teams and resources. Creative Producers handle the creative process, managing production workflows, and ensuring the final product aligns with client or project goals. While both roles require industry knowledge and project coordination skills, the Project Manager emphasizes management and logistics, whereas the Producer emphasizes creative oversight and production execution.

About the role
We're looking for a Producer to be the operational backbone of Perplexity's creative team. Our creative output is scaling fast - brand campaigns, GTM launches, shoots, partnerships - and we need someone who can run the production of all of it so our designers, motion designers, and brand leads can stay focused on the creative work.
You'll be the connective tissue between creative vision and real-world execution: coordinating projects across multiple teams, managing vendors and contractors, organizing shoots, and handling the licenses and contracts that keep everything legitimate and on track. You know how to protect creative intent while keeping timelines grounded in reality.
You'll report into the Brand/Creative Studio team and partner daily with Brand, Motion, Web, and our cross-functional partners in Comms, Product Marketing, and Partnerships.
What you'll do
  • Coordinate creative projects across multiple teams - owning scopes, timelines, budgets, and delivery so nothing falls through the gaps
  • Be the single point of contact for cross-functional partners (Comms, Product Marketing, Partnerships, Events) so requests are triaged, scoped, and delivered
  • Source and manage vendors, contractors, freelancers, and external agencies - negotiating, briefing, and keeping relationships strong
  • Organize and run shoots end-to-end: casting, location scouting, scheduling, crewing, and on-set logistics
  • Own licenses, contracts, releases, and rights management - keeping the team compliant and unblocked
  • Build and run a production workflow and intake process that keeps a fast-moving creative team organized without adding bureaucracy
  • Partner with post-production to make sure final assets are delivered on time and to spec
  • Protect the team's focus - handle the operational weight so creatives can do their best work
What we're looking for
  • Experience as a producer on an in-house creative or brand team (e.g., Brand Producer / Creative Producer), ideally at a tech or consumer software company
  • A track record coordinating creative projects across teams and keeping them on time, on budget, and on brand
  • Hands-on experience managing vendors, contractors, and agencies, including negotiating and managing contracts
  • Experience organizing shoots - photo and video - and handling the logistics, licensing, and releases that come with them
  • Strong program and project management instincts; you bring order to a fast, ambiguous environment
  • Excellent communication and stakeholder management - you keep a lot of people aligned without slowing them down
  • Fluency with creative tools and workflows (Figma, Adobe Creative Suite) and the production process from concept to delivery
  • Comfort working alongside strong creative leaders - this role is about enabling great creative work, not directing it
Nice to have
  • Experience standing up production processes and intake systems from scratch
  • Background in both brand/campaign production and event or experiential production
  • A network of trusted vendors, photographers, directors, and production partners
